Case  Solitär, 39 mm, Sandvik stainless steel produced in Sweden

Case back  Sapphire crystal

Movement  Sellita SW330-1 or ETA 2893-2, Swiss Made automatic, Rhodium plated, decorated bridges, custom rotor

Jewels  25

Frequency  28 800 A/h (4 Hz, 8 beats per second)

Energy Reserve  42 h

Dial — Curved with applied hour indexes/numerals

Hands — Hour, minute, second and GMT

Lug width — 20 mm

Crystal — Domed sapphire with internal anti-reflecting coating

Strap — A variety of vegetable tanned leather straps

Water Resistance — 5 ATM

The Dial

By using a curved dial, we have been able to make the case slimmer.

The extra hand and additional hour scale makes sure you can keep track of a second time zone, something that is useful in a global world, even when not traveling.

Geography has a clear Bravur character with a sophisticated and paired down expression - making it stand out from the typical GMT watch. The recessed dial has a two tone colouring and is both beautiful and functional.

Swiss Made Movement

Geography features a Swiss made, 25 jewel automatic movement from Sellita with rhodium plating, caliber SW330-1. Featuring snail and perlage decoration on the bridges and our signature pattern etched on the rotor, the movement is a beauty on its own.

Geography comes with a sapphire display back side, showcasing the movement.

The Case

The slim 39 mm case in features a sapphire case back, showcasing the decorated automatic movement. We source our steel from Swedish manufacturer Sandvik, one of the world's leading steel producer. Sandvik has been producing steel since 1862.

A discreet gold print inside the crystal on the case back helps you keep track of the different time zones around the world.

Made In Sweden

Geography is built by hand in the small coastal town of Båstad, by our experienced watchmakers.

Every watch is carefully tested and inspected several times during production.

Inside the case the watchmaker engraves his signature, as a way to show pride for his work.

Sapphire Crystal

The domed sapphire crystal has an anti-reflective coating applied on the inside of the crystal to increase readability.

The hard surface of the sapphire makes it scratch proof, ensuring a beautiful appearance for many years.

Swedish Steel

We're very proud to use Swedish steel for our cases, produced by Sandvik, a company dating back to 1862 and one of the leading steel producers in the world.
